1樓:匿名使用者
randomize
x1=array("700","900")//x座標上下限
y1=array("400","600")//y座標上下限
d1 = array("1000", "2000")//延時上下限
dox = int((x1(0) - x1(1) + 1) * rnd + x1(1))
y = int((y1(0) - y1(1) + 1) * rnd + y1(1))
d = int((d1(0) - d1(1) + 1) * rnd + d1(1))
traceprint "x座標為" & x & ",y座標為" & y & ",延時為" & d & "毫秒"
moveto x, y
leftclick 1
delay d
loop
參考以上**
按鍵精靈。怎麼在指定座標內滑鼠隨機點選
2樓:a做實事的人
x=int(1043-945+1)*rnd+945
y=int(592-550+1)*rnd+550
moveto x,y
按鍵精靈指定區域隨機點選一點 50
3樓:吃雞小能手
randomize
x = int(481 * rnd + 20)randomize
y = int(201 * rnd + 600)moveto x, y
rightclick 1
按鍵精靈怎麼讓滑鼠迴圈點選兩個座標各自範圍的隨機座標?
4樓:匿名使用者
你要的就是目標點偏
移點選吧?
dim 偏移量偏, 移延遲
偏移量 = 20'表示對目標座標點有正負20的偏移偏移延遲 = 300'表示在0-300毫秒之間取隨機doy = 200 : x = 300 '第乙個座標call 偏移(x, y)
y = 500 : x = 600 '第二個座標call 偏移(x, y)
//如果還要新增座標就像上面一樣
loop
sub 偏移(x, y)
dim x偏移, y偏移, 延遲
randomize
x偏移 = int((偏移量 * 2 + 1) * rnd - 偏移量)
y偏移 = int((偏移量 * 2 + 1) * rnd - 偏移量)
延遲 = int(偏移延遲 + 1) * rndmoveto x + x偏移, y + y偏移delay 延遲
leftclick 1
end sub
按鍵精靈多個座標點隨機點選
5樓:匿名使用者
你從**上弄的**,不是你要的功能,他那個**沒有保障在四次點選,每乙個座標都點到。
要實現你這個功能,用陣列比較方便,**我不解釋了,你自己看著辦,**如下:
dim num(4), x(4), y(4)
x(1) = 1 : y(1) = 1
x(2) = 10 : y(2) = 10
x(3) = 33 : y(3) = 33
x(4) = 654 : y(4) = 75
while true
for i = 1 to 4
num(i) = 0
next
n = 1
while n < 5
randomize
a = int(4 * rnd + 1)
for i = 1 to n
if num(i) = a then
exit for
end if
if i >= n then
num(n) = a
n = n + 1
exit for
end if
next
wend
//messagebox num(1) & "|" & num(2) & "|" & num(3) & "|" & num(4)
for i = 1 to 4
m = num(i)
call plugin.bkgnd.leftdoubleclick(hwnd, x(m), y(m))
delay 100
next
wend
如果你只想點選四個座標一次,你就把while true……wend去掉。
請問 按鍵精靈指令碼,怎樣隨機又不重複點選5個指定座標中的3個?
6樓:匿名使用者
//還是直接給出**好了,利用洗牌函式即可dim a,b,c,x,y
a=array("1,1","2,2","3,3","4,4","5,5")
b=洗牌(12345)
for q=1 to 3
c=a(int(b(q))-1)
x=split(c, ",")(0)
y=split(c, ",")(1)
messagebox x&","&y
moveto x, y
next
function 洗牌(字串內容)//該演算法在我的命令庫找到dim 結果,數量,i, j, temp
數量=len(字串內容)
redim tt(數量)
結果 = ""
for i = 1 to 數量
tt(i) = mid(字串內容,i,1)next
randomize
for j = 1 to 數量
i = int(數量 * rnd + 1)temp=tt(i)
tt(i)=tt(j)
tt(j)=temp
next
洗牌 = tt
end function
我想做乙個按鍵精靈遊戲指令碼,要使人物在遊戲地圖座標內區域移動,並且隨機點選左鍵。 50
7樓:匿名使用者
//得到滑鼠指向的視窗控制代碼
plugin hwnd = window.mousepoint()//下面這句是得到視窗控制代碼的客戶區大小
plugin ray = window.getclientrect(hwnd)
myarray=split(ray,;;)ux=clng(myarray(0))
uy=clng(myarray(1))
rem 開始
moveto 10+ux,10+uy
delay 300
goto 開始
按鍵精靈區域內座標被點選執行下一段**
8樓:匿名使用者
用for迴圈,不要用do迴圈。
for n=1 to 3
//要執行的**
next
這樣,for下面的**就執行了三次。
按鍵精靈抓移動座標顏色怎麼做,按鍵精靈如何抓取顏色,然後移動到那個位置
general description 左上角 beginhotkey 122 beginhotkeymod 0 pausehotkey 0 pausehotkeymod 0 stophotkey 123 stophotkeymod 0 runonce 1 enablewindow enable 1...
按鍵精靈多點隨機點選,按鍵精靈多個座標點隨機點選
dim x,y,i x array 0,0,0,0 四個0分別為四個點的橫座標 y array 0,0,0,0 四個0分別為四個點的縱座標 i 0 dorandomize i int rnd 4 1 moveto x i 1 y i 1 leftclick 1 delay 1000 1000是點選間...
按鍵精靈怎麼設定在某個時間關掉某個程式
分也沒有啊?dim i doi hour time if i 7 then call 停止按鍵精靈 call 關機 end if delay 60000 loop sub 停止按鍵精靈 你的停止指令碼快捷鍵是哪個就用哪個。我的是f12keypress f12 1 end sub sub 關機 cal...